The Birth of a Legend: George Washington’s Enduring Legacy
1732 marked the birth of one of the most influential figures in American history—George Washington. Born on February 22 in Westmoreland County, Virginia, Washington would go on to become a military hero, a visionary leader, and the first president of the United States. The Unanimous Choice: George Washington, America’s First President
George Washington, revered as the “Father of His Country,” holds a distinctive place in American history not only for his leadership during the Revolutionary War but also for being the first president of the United States.
